Report Indicates Rise in Leprosy Cases in Rautahat District

Summary

Leprosy cases in Rautahat district have increased recently with 167 patients identified since fiscal year 2081/82, including 32 new cases since July. Treatment is available at municipal health institutions and awareness is needed to combat stigma.

Key Points
  • Leprosy patient numbers in Rautahat have increased recently compared to past years.
  • 167 leprosy patients were identified since fiscal year 2081/82, with 32 new cases since July of the current fiscal year.
  • The highest leprosy cases are in Yamunamai Rural Municipality, Katahariya, and Madhavnarayan Municipality.
  • Treatment is available at municipal health institutions, emphasizing the importance of early diagnosis and medication to cure leprosy.
